India secures victory over England
In a thrilling T20 World Cup 2026 semi-final held at Wankhede Stadium in Mumbai, India emerged victorious against England by 7 runs. This match was marked by a remarkable display of batting, culminating in a combined total of 499 runs scored by both teams.
India set a formidable target, scoring 253 runs for 7 wickets in their innings. Sanju Samson was the standout performer, contributing an impressive 89 runs off just 42 balls, earning him the title of ‘Player of the Match’.
England, in response, fought valiantly with Jacob Bethell leading the charge, scoring 105 runs. Despite his efforts, England fell short of the target, unable to secure the win.
The match featured a total of 34 sixes, showcasing the aggressive batting styles of both teams. This encounter also marked India’s sixth instance of scoring over 250 runs in a T20 match, reinforcing their record for the most 250-plus totals in Men’s T20 Internationals.
Historically, India has maintained a strong track record in T20 World Cup semi-finals against England, having won each time they faced off in this critical stage. This victory sets the stage for India to advance to the final.
Looking ahead, India is set to face New Zealand in the final on March 8, 2026. Observers are eager to see if India can continue their winning streak and secure the championship title.
